Understanding Sash Windows
Sash windows consist of one or more movable panels, referred to as 'sashes,' that open and close vertically. They are typically found in the United Kingdom and other areas influenced by British architecture. Their distinct design features a traditional visual that has stood the test of time, making them popular amongst homeowner and conservationists alike.
Typical Issues Faced by Sash Windows
Sash windows, while gorgeous, are not impervious to damage. House owners frequently experience problems such as:

Reconditioning sash windows not only restores their performance however also improves their aesthetic appeal. Here are some factors house owners may consider a refurbishment service:
Preservation of Historical Value: Many properties with sash windows are noted or found in conservation areas. Refurbishing instead of replacing these windows assists preserve the building's historic stability.
Energy Efficiency: Newly refurbished sash windows can provide much better insulation, helping to lower energy expenses by lessening heat loss.
Cost-Effectiveness: Refurbishment is frequently less costly than complete replacement and can yield comparable benefits.
Modification Options: Homeowners can frequently select finishes, colors, and products that line up with their vision while appreciating the original style.
Ecological Benefits: Refurbishing windows suggests less waste compared to the disposal of old windows, contributing to total sustainability.
